Abstract:
Objective:To investigate the diagnostic value of serum levels of aquaporin-4 (AQP4) and matrix metalloproteinase-9 (MMP-9) in predicting malignant cerebral infarction in patients with cerebral infarction.
Methods:The clinical data about 66 patients with hemisphere massive cerebral infarction were collected. According to clinical symptoms and brain computed tomography (CT) findings, the patients were divided into malignant cerebral infarction group (MCI) and non-MCI group. The serum levels of AQP4 and MMP-9 were detected 1, 4, 7 days. The diagnostic value of AQP4 and MMP-9 in predicting occurrence of MCI was analysed by receiver operating characteristic (ROC) curve.
Results:The serum levels of AQP4 and MMP-9 in MCI group were significantly higher than those in non-MCI group in the fourth day (P<0.05). In MCI group, AQP4 and MMP-9 in the fourth day were significant higher than other two time points (P<0.05). But in non-MCI group, AQP4 and MMP-9 in different time points have no differences (P>0.05). ROC curve analysis showed that the aera under curve for the serum levels of AQP4 was 0.654 (95% CI: 0.516-0.792). When the serum AQP4=23.49 μg/L, the sensitivity and specificity were 0.57, 0.74, respectively.
Conclusions:Serum AQP4 and MMP-9 levels were increased in patients with MCI. Combined detection of serum AQP4 and MMP-9 is helpful for early differential diagnosis of MCI.
